Clinical and Counseling Psychologists Salary
Clinical and Counseling Psychologists in San Juan-Bayamon-Caguas, PR make a median of $67,660 a year, or about $32.53 an hour. The range runs from $46K at the entry level to $86K for experienced workers. Adjusted for local prices (RPP 100), that's roughly $67,660 in purchasing power. Rent on a 2-bedroom averages $663/month, or 14.8% of estimated take-home pay.

Compensation breakdown
Annual earnings by percentile, San Juan-Bayamon-Caguas, PR
Entry-level clinical and counseling psychologists (10th percentile) start around $46K. Mid-career wages sit at $68K. Top earners bring in $86K or more, a $39K spread from bottom to top.

How much do clinical and counseling psychologists make in San Juan-Bayamon-Caguas, PR?
The median is $67,660 a year, that works out to about $33 an hour. But the range is wide: entry-level workers start around $46,340, and experienced clinical and counseling psychologists can clear $85,710. These are BLS numbers, based on employer-reported data, not self-reported surveys.
